Using jQuery append all spans to the element with specified id.
<!DOCTYPE html> <html> <head> <script src="https://code.jquery.com/jquery-git.js"></script> <meta charset="utf-8"> <meta name="viewport" content="width=device-width"> <title>Using jQuery append all spans to the element with specified id.</title> <style type="text/css"> button { display: block; margin: 20px 0 0 0; } </style> </head> <body> <span> Exercises </span> <p id="myid">jQuery</p> <button id="button1">Click to see the effect</button> </body> </html>
JavaScript Code :
$('#button1').click(function(){ $( "span" ).appendTo( "#myid" ); });
